Transaction 668d1380a8ec8dc24ce75c2ce353a49fa24c029b9f46d41deb031cbe50de90d7
1 Input
1 Output
-
668d1380a8ec8dc24ce75c2ce353a49fa24c029b9f46d41deb031cbe50de90d7:0
- value
- 1419636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 376f04a4b70da108aac3cbcc12b9ab49e779c0eb OP_EQUAL
- address
- 36k85mcEDwEtuCgdcfS6wSMvVqUkuU927k